Have you met Celestin de Wergifosse
Yo, have you heard of Celestin de Wergifosse? This guy’s the real deal in the biotech startup scene. He’s a YC S22 alum, so he’s legit, and he’s already making waves with his company, Signatur Biosciences.
Basically, Celestin jumped into the game with a killer focus: making complex diseases like breast cancer way easier to diagnose and predict. No bullshit, his startup is all about simple tests that could totally change how we catch and treat breast cancer-something no one really saw coming, but holy shit, it’s huge. They raised $7 million, which is no joke, showing investors see the possible too.
Before all this, he was at HEC Paris, which is like the launchpad for the top startup talent. That’s where he got the skills and network to jump into biotech and really start crushing it.
